Dr. George Tomlin joins Dr. Martin S. Rice and Dr. Franklin Stein to add expertise and knowledge of the occupational therapy field. Clinical Research in Occupational Therapy, Sixth Edition, includes valuable updates and step-by-step procedures for conducting research studies. It covers a thorough update of the published research, major revisions, a new chapter on single-case experimental research, updated research boxes, tests, evaluations, and examples of institutional review board application forms. The text is a valuable resource for students, clinicians, and researchers, providing the knowledge and skills to design and carry out a research project and evaluate the quality and rigor of research studies.
